Autoimmune Polyglandular Syndrome Type 2 (APS-2) in a 70-Year-Old Woman: A Case Report

Type2 autoimmune polyglandular (Schmidt) syndrome is defined by the occurrence of at least 2 out of 3 of the following manifestations, Addison's disease, Hypothyroidism and Type 1 diabetes mellitus. APS2 is a rare condition with an incidence of 1–2/100 000 per year. Prevalence of APS-2 is most happening in the range of 20-40 years of age. Proteome-wide survey of the autoimmune target repertoire in autoimmune polyendocrine syndrome type 1.

Autoimmune polyendocrine syndrome type 1 (APS1) is a monogenic disorder that features multiple autoimmune disease manifestations. It is caused by mutations in the Autoimmune regulator (AIRE) gene, which promote thymic display of thousands of peripheral tissue antigens in a process critical for establishing central immune tolerance.
